Hugh Taylor Birch State Park

Highlight • Forest

Dubbed "Fort Lauderdale's Central Park" by some, this location was a gift from Hugh Taylor Birch. Although there is a small entrance fee, it offers a diverse range of activities including biking, camping, kayaking, paddleboarding, swimming, and fishing, among others.

Riverwalk North, Fort Lauderdale

Highlight (Segment) • Trail

This trail features a picturesque brick road that winds its way alongside the New River. Throughout your journey, you'll encounter numerous artworks, yachts, and enjoy a continuous waterfront view.

A visit to Bonnet House will take you back in time to early 20th century Fort Lauderdale. It was one of many large estates built when the area thrived after the completion of the Florida East Coast Railway. The well preserved house and grounds are open to the public for guided and self-guided tours.

January 19, 2024, Las Olas Beach

You can make a good mid-ride stop at this beach or ride alongside it on the South Atlantic Boulevard bike lane. However, the bike lane is only one-way. On the other side of the beach, there is a nice atmosphere with bars, shops, and restaurants.

Known as Fort Lauderdale's Central Park, Hugh Taylor Birch Park offers a stunning slice of nature in the middle of this busy, urban area. There is a 1.9 mile trail around the edge of the park which is perfect for children. It is anti-clockwise only, so make sure you head in the correct direction on entering the park and enjoy.

Are there historical sites to visit near Boulevard Gardens?

Yes, the area features significant historical sites. You can visit the Stranahan House Museum, Fort Lauderdale's oldest surviving structure, built in 1901 by city co-founder Frank Stranahan. Another notable site is the Bonnet House Museum & Gardens, which offers a glimpse into early 20th-century Fort Lauderdale with its well-preserved house and grounds.

What is the <a href="https://www.komoot.com/highlight/6042046" target="_blank" rel="noopener">Stranahan House Museum</a>?

The Stranahan House Museum is a historical site in Fort Lauderdale. It was constructed in 1901 by Frank Stranahan, one of the city's founding fathers, and his wife, who was the region's first teacher. Since 1984, it has been open to the public as a historic house museum, offering insights into the area's early history.

What makes <a href="https://www.komoot.com/highlight/6381350" target="_blank" rel="noopener">Bonnet House Museum & Gardens</a> unique?

Bonnet House Museum & Gardens is unique for its well-preserved estate that transports visitors back to early 20th-century Fort Lauderdale. It's one of the large estates built during the area's boom after the Florida East Coast Railway's completion. The house and its extensive grounds are open for both guided and self-guided tours, showcasing its historical and natural beauty.
